WebSanta Catalina Island is another island near Los Angeles and is the sixth island in the chain of California’s Channel Islands. The island is small (22 miles by 8 miles) but has two towns: Avalon and Two Harbors. Despite the development of these two small towns, there are lots of outdoor activities and beautiful nature surrounding the towns.
